A more scientific method for correcting boiling point requires knowing the atmospheric pressure (in mmHg), P obs, when and where the boiling point, BP obs is measured: BP corr = BP obs - (P obs - 760mmHg) x 0.045 oC/mmHg This is the method you should use for correcting boiling points. The table gives the boiling point of water at different altitudes. For example, at sea level, water boils at 212°F (100°C). Water at sea level boils at 212 degrees Fahrenheit; at 5,000 feet above sea level, the boiling point is 203 degrees F. Up at 10,000 feet, water boils at 194 degrees F.
